Steven (Steve) Buchan from the Aberdeen-area vegan bakery Vegan Bay Baker sadly died suddenly at the age of 33 in mid‑2025.
What happened
- Steve Buchan, co‑founder of Vegan Bay Baker with his wife Zoe, passed away “suddenly and unexpectedly” at 33, as described in public statements and local news coverage.
- The exact medical cause of death has not been publicly disclosed; reports simply describe it as a sudden loss, so any more specific explanation would be speculation.
Impact on the bakery
- Vegan Bay Baker grew from a home operation (started in 2019) into a popular brand with a factory in Ellon and shops in Aberdeen, Peterhead, and Balmedie.
- Following Steve’s death, Zoe announced that the business would cease trading, and local coverage later confirmed that the shops would be given up after his passing.
Community response
- Zoe set up a fundraiser to give Steve “the funeral he deserves” and to support her and their three children, which quickly raised over £20,000 as donations and messages poured in.
- Tributes from customers, friends, and other local businesses highlighted Steve as a talented baker and devoted husband and father who had a big positive presence in the north‑east food scene.
